sql >> Database >  >> RDS >> Sqlserver

Fouten in SQL Server tijdens het importeren van CSV-bestand ondanks dat varchar(MAX) voor elke kolom wordt gebruikt

In de wizard Importeren en exporteren van SQL Server kunt u de brongegevenstypen aanpassen in de Advanced tab (dit worden de gegevenstypen van de uitvoer als u een nieuwe tabel maakt, maar worden verder alleen gebruikt voor het verwerken van de brongegevens).

De datatypes zijn irritant anders dan die in MS SQL, in plaats van VARCHAR(255) het is DT_STR en de breedte van de uitvoerkolom kan worden ingesteld op 255 . Voor VARCHAR(MAX) het is DT_TEXT .

Dus, op de Gegevensbron selectie, in de Advanced tabblad, verander het gegevenstype van eventuele aanstootgevende kolommen van DT_STR naar DT_TEXT (U kunt meerdere kolommen selecteren en ze allemaal tegelijk wijzigen).



  1. Hoe de kolomkoppen te verwijderen bij het e-mailen van queryresultaten in SQL Server (T-SQL)

  2. gem install pg kan niet binden aan libpq

  3. Hoe ruby-oci8 installeren?

  4. ORA-01882:tijdzone regio niet gevonden